Popular Heritage Hotels in Kashmir
- The Lalit Grand Palace Srinagar – A former royal palace with stunning Dal Lake views.
- Hotel Highlands Park, Gulmarg – Known for its colonial charm and mountain surroundings.
- Ahdoos Hotel, Srinagar – A heritage property famous for authentic Kashmiri cuisine.
- Chashme Shahi Retreats – Combining Mughal garden views with cultural elegance.
Each property gives guests a unique blend of history, comfort, and natural beauty.

Best Time to Stay in Heritage Hotels
Heritage hotels in Kashmir are open year-round. Spring and summer are perfect for garden views, autumn offers golden landscapes, and winter adds a cozy charm with snow-covered surroundings.
